Clifford D. Jolly

Cliff is the Executive Chairman and interim Chief Executive Officer for Agility Aerospace, Inc. Cliff’s core competencies are Market Strategy, Product Innovation and Process Development. His primary areas of expertise are in chemical process development, heterogeneous catalysis, advanced water treatment, health and scientific instrumentation, and environmental chemistry. He has led the innovation and commercialization of seven industrial process technologies (inclusive of manufacturing and marketing), in addition to a number of retail consumer products. Cliff has previously held positions as a Private Equity Portfolio Strategist, an energy program manager for a Fortune 500 science & technology company, a principal research scientist and business development manager for an aerospace (Space Station & Shuttle) firm, a high school & collegiate baseball coach for 6 years, a research scientist at a major university National Science Foundation-funded biomedical laboratory, and a transaction control manager at a retail bank operations center.

He has conducted extensive on-site research on the effects of globalization on industries and firms, and the macroeconomic and sociopolitical forces affecting corporations. He has worked & conducted research in over 40 countries, and holds an MBA in Global Management from Georgetown University Schools of Business and Foreign Service in Washington, DC, and an Executive Master’s in Marketing & Corporate Social Responsibility from ESADE Business School in Barcelona. He also has a Bachelor of Science in Chemistry from Arizona State University in Tempe, and has completed the Private Equity Program at the London Business School. Cliff holds ten (10) US Patents and is the author of over forty (40) refereed technical publications and reports. He has received five (5) NASA Certificates of Recognition for space flight and commercial technology developments, a NASA Space Act Award, and was a recipient of the NASA “Invention of the Year” in 1994.

Dr. James F. White

Dr. White is Principal Advisor on Clean Technology has more than 45 years of diverse industrial experience in catalyst technology, and is generally considered to be an icon in the industry. His industrial experience includes catalyst discovery, catalyst synthesis and development, catalyst scale-up, characterization and manufacturing, process development, technical service, quality control, and transitioning new discoveries from lab to a manufacturing environment.

Jim’s accomplishments include development and scale-up of over 65 different catalysts and catalytic processes. Dr. White has significant technology experience that can be applied in the field of petroleum-based and renewable biobased processes for the production of many high volume and high value-added chemicals and feedstocks. Dr. White obtained his PhD from Akron University in the field of organometallic catalysis and a BS in chemistry from Mount Union College, and was honored with the Paul N Rylander award for excellence in catalysis by the Organic Reactions Catalyst Society (2014).

Ladislav Jezek

Ladislav has over 30 years of engineering & technology management experience, including management of design and development of microprocessor control systems for automated production equipment (hardware, firmware) on many common microprocessor and microcontroller platforms, ISA and VME bus, complex PLDs, serial communication, A/D converters. He also has 15 years experience in analog design, expertise in high speed and high frequency circuits, servo control with phase locked loop, feedback loop stability, high voltage power supplies, SPICE/MICROCAP simulation; 20 years experience in software design: C, C++, Assembly language; Real time programming, interrupts handlers; servosystems, digital feedback loops and their frequency compensation, phase lock loop, digital motor control, calibration sub-routines, data acquisition, and embedded controller programming and Embedded Controller Development for Portable Instrumentation.
